Не нравятся результаты поиска? Попробуйте другой поиск!
dle-faq.ru FAQ (все вопросы) Шаблоны (TPL) Как скрыть текст если статьи не добавлялись в течении заданного количества дней?

Как скрыть текст если статьи не добавлялись в течении заданного количества дней?


     07.01.2016    Шаблоны (TPL)    615

вопрос
Есть такая конструкция:

[category=17]
<h7><b>Тут текст</b></h7>
{custom category="17" template="news" aviable="global" from="0" days="60" limit="14" cache="yes" cachetime="60" order="reads"}
[/category]


Так вот если в течении 60 дней статьи в данную категорию не добавлялись, то соответственно в шаблоне ничего не выводится, но название блока Тут текст всё равно остаётся, как сделать чтобы оно тоже скрывалось, если в течении данного периода статьи не добавлялись?

Ответа пока нет


Комментарии пользователей (3)

lehasta
1

35 | 8

lehasta - 8 января 2016 00:20 - Юзер

Наверное самое простое решение это создать шаблон news_title:
<h7><b>Тут текст</b></h7>

И выводить потом так:

[category=17]
{custom category="17" template="news_title" aviable="global" from="0" days="60" limit="14" cache="yes" cachetime="60" order="reads"}
{custom category="17" template="news" aviable="global" from="0" days="60" limit="14" cache="yes" cachetime="60" order="reads"}
[/category]

follor
1

243 | 10

follor - 8 января 2016 01:20 - Юзер

Как вариант, спасибо)

lehasta
1

35 | 8

lehasta - 8 января 2016 02:51 - Юзер

Только вот так. Закралась очепятка.
[category=17]
{custom category="17" template="news_title" aviable="global" from="0" days="60" limit="1" cache="yes" cachetime="60" order="reads"}
{custom category="17" template="news" aviable="global" from="0" days="60" limit="14" cache="yes" cachetime="60" order="reads"}
[/category]

Чтобы комментировать - войдите или зарегистрируйтесь на сайте

Похожие вопросы